Value Proposition
CENER’s gas fermentation technology is an effective solution complementary to CO2 capture and storage, that enables the transformation of CO and/or CO2 from syngas and industrial flue-gases into a wide array of biofuels and biobased products.
Added Value
A proprietary presurizable bioreactor boosts gas solubility and selectivity transformation, while engineered and adaptively evolved strains (Archaea, and Clostridia) tolerate real-gas impurities. The modular platform can be integrated with CCUS and renewable H₂ to tune product as: acetate and biomethane and can be configurated as feed two-stage routes to lipids/triglycerides—lowering operating severity versus thermocatalysis and accelerating decarbonization.
Market Applications
- Advanced biofuels & e-fuels (with green H₂ integration): On-site conversion of CO/CO₂ into acetate, or and biomethane as intermediates for SAF and drop-in fuels.
- Biological biogas upgrading → Biomethane: Biological polishing of biogas/CO₂-rich tail gases to grid-spec biomethane. Tolerant to variable compositions; modular skids for WWTPs, agri-biogas, and landfill gas sites.
- Biobased building blocks (fossil alternatives: Acetate as a C₂ platform for chemicals (e.g., solvents, esters, C₂–C₄ derivatization), microbial-fuels as BioSAF, and microbial protein / single-cell protein (SCP) for feed, pet food, and specialty ingredient markets.
- Industrial emitters (CCUS-complementary valorization: conversion of cement, steel, refining, pulp & paper flue gas CO₂/CO in situ to fuels/chemicals.
- Syngas & Waste-to-X platforms: Integration with biomass/MSW gasification to biologically channel syngas into liquid fuels and chemical precursors.
TRL
The technology has been tested from laboratory scale (TRL2) up to 10L at pilot scale (TRL5) with already preselected candidates from mixed cultures and acetogenic bacteria. Upgrading to 100 L bioreactor (TRL6 ) is in progress.
